R or MatLab vs. Python

Hello, I was wondering what is your opinion on environments like matlab or R versus eg. python for data processing and mathematical applications. Which of these do you think has more pontential for use in science? Do you have any experience in using either/both for such applications? Opinions and input would be appreciated

there is no answer for such a question. it depends. if you are independent researcher you can choose any. but you are (or will) will work in a company, university, startup, etc... and they already are stuck to something. and no one can force to change the language which is used. there are a zillion lines of code already, and you will be adding another hundred thousands in a legacy language of you employer.
